What Genesis AI Actually Is

So what is Genesis AI, exactly? In simple terms, Genesis AI is the AI-powered builder inside ESTAGE — the part of the platform that turns a plain-language description into an actual working page, section, or piece of content. It's not a separate product you sign up for; it's built into the ESTAGE website builder itself.

It's worth being precise here: Genesis AI is not the whole ESTAGE platform. ESTAGE is the broader hub-centric business platform — websites, funnels, blog, courses, community, checkout, and more. Genesis AI is the builder layer inside that platform, the tool that actually generates the pages and sections you use to fill out the rest of the hub. Understanding that distinction matters, because it explains why Genesis AI alone won't run your business — it builds the pieces, but the hub-centric structure around it is what ties everything together.

How Genesis AI Works

The Genesis AI workflow follows a simple loop, whether you're building a single landing page or piecing together a full website:

Describe What You Want

Explain your page, section, funnel, or hub idea in plain language, the same way you'd explain it to a person.

Genesis Creates a Starting Point

Genesis AI generates the structure, layout, and starting copy based on what you described.

Preview the Result

Review what was built in a live preview before deciding what to change.

Refine With Chat or Visual Editor

Ask Genesis AI for adjustments, fine-tune elements in the Visual Editor, or use responsive editing across Desktop, Tablet and Mobile to control how the page behaves at different screen sizes.

Publish to Your Domain

Before you publish, head into Page Settings to configure titles, descriptions and robots settings so search engines know how to treat the page. Once it looks right, publish the page or section live on your own domain, then audit the live page after publishing to check Mobile and Desktop performance.

Why Genesis AI Is Different From a Normal Drag-and-Drop Builder

Most website builders are drag-and-drop: you place every block, box, and button by hand, starting from a blank page every time. That approach works, but it puts the entire burden of the first draft on you.

Genesis AI starts from a different assumption: describe what you want, and let the AI produce a first draft you can react to, instead of building everything from nothing. It's prompt-assisted rather than purely manual, though the visual editor is still there whenever you want direct control.

Where Genesis AI Fits Inside ESTAGE

It helps to think of ESTAGE in three layers. ESTAGE itself is the platform — the hub-centric business platform that includes websites, funnels, blogs, courses, community, checkout, and more. Genesis AI is the builder engine inside that platform, the part that actually generates pages and sections from your descriptions. And Dedicated Cloud is the backend layer for advanced, app-like features — member accounts, stored data, dashboards — that go beyond what a normal page needs.

Genesis AI touches almost everything you build inside ESTAGE, but it doesn't replace the other two layers. It builds the pages; the hub-centric structure is what connects those pages into one business; and Dedicated Cloud is what powers anything that needs real backend logic. What Genesis AI Is Not

Being upfront about the limits matters as much as explaining what it does well:

Not a Magic Business Strategy

Genesis AI builds pages and sections; it doesn't decide your offer, pricing, or positioning for you.

Not a Replacement for Clear Offers or Content

A confusing offer or vague content will still read as confusing, no matter how well the page is built.

Not Always Perfect on the First Prompt

The first draft is a starting point, not a finished product — expect to refine and re-prompt.

Not a Reason to Skip Reviewing or Editing

AI-generated content should still be reviewed for accuracy, tone, and fit before it goes live.

Tips for Getting Better Results With Genesis AI

A few small habits tend to make a noticeable difference in output quality:

Give Clear Instructions

Describe what you want the way you'd explain it to a person, with specifics rather than vague requests.

Work One Section at a Time

Smaller, focused requests tend to produce cleaner results than asking for an entire site at once.

Review Before Publishing

Always check generated content for accuracy and tone before it goes live.

Use Your Own Business Details

Feed Genesis AI real details about your business instead of generic placeholder information.

Keep Prompts Simple and Specific

A short, specific description often produces cleaner results than a long, vague one.
